~Support Fund - E&C includes Employers National Insurance and Pension Contributions, Temporary Staff Costs, Surgery Advertising, Constituency Office Telephone Rental and Child Care Vouchers ^Travel Costs includes Members' Travel, Statutory Members' Staff Travel, and Family Travel # Other Costs includes the costs for Exceptional Needs, Disability, Winding-up, and Overnight Expenses * Office Supplies includes Printed Publications & Stationery, General Stationery, and Postage. The figure for Margaret Jamiesons office supplies has been corrected by the Parliaments Finance Office, originally published in error as £16,514. ANNEX A Organisation Chart as at May 2002 ANNEX B Senior Management Team Paul Grice, Clerk/Chief Executive Carol Devon, Director of Clerking and Reporting Stewart Gilfillan, Director of Corporate Affairs Lesley Beddie, Director of Communications Technologies Ann Nelson, Director of Legal Services Sarah Davidson, Holyrood Building Project Director Janet Seaton, Head of Research and Information Group Bill Thomson, Head of Implementation Unit Ken Hughes, Head of Chamber Office Elizabeth Watson, Head of Committee Office Henrietta Hales, Editor of Official Report Derek Croll, Head of Corporate Services Ian Macnicol, Head of Personnel Alan Balharrie, Head of IT MANAGEMENT PLAN 2002/2003 Our Purpose "Our purpose is to support The Scottish Parliament in fulfilling its constitutional role as a representative and legislative body by providing professional advice and services of the highest standards. In doing so we aim to ensure that the people of Scotland are well informed about the Parliament and are given every opportunity to engage fully with the Parliament." To achieve this we take into account the following 4 key principles:
Our Values Integrity We demonstrate high ethical standards, in particular, upholding the rules and principles of the Parliament. Impartiality We are fair and even-handed in dealing with Members (regardless of their political affiliation), the public and our staff. Professionalism We provide high quality professional advice and support services. Client Focus We are responsive to the needs of Members, the public and our staff. Efficiency We use resources responsibly and cost-effectively. Effectiveness We monitor our performance to develop and improve the services we provide. Mutual Respect We treat everyone with respect and courtesy. Our Plan The following management plan sets out our strategic priorities for the forthcoming year and provides a basis for the measurement of our achievements against the objectives set.
